34 # Above each of the vop descriptors in lines starting with %%
35 # is a specification of the locking protocol used by each vop call.
36 # The first column is the name of the variable, the remaining three
37 # columns are in, out and error respectively. The "in" column defines
38 # the lock state on input, the "out" column defines the state on succesful
39 # return, and the "error" column defines the locking state on error exit.
41 # The locking value can take the following values:
42 # L: locked; not converted to type of lock.
44 # S: locked with shared lock.
45 # E: locked with exclusive lock for this process.
46 # O: locked with exclusive lock for other process.
48 # -: not applicable. vnode does not yet (or no longer) exists.
49 # =: the same on input and output, may be either L or U.
50 # X: locked if not nil.
52 # The paramater named "vpp" is assumed to be always used with double
53 # indirection (**vpp) and that name is hard-coded in vnode_if.awk !
55 # Lines starting with %! specify a pre or post-condition function
56 # to call before/after the vop call.
58 # If other such parameters are introduced, they have to be added to
59 # the AWK script at the head of the definition of "add_debug_code()".

703 # The VOPs below are spares at the end of the table to allow new VOPs to be
704 # added in stable branches without breaking the KBI. New VOPs in HEAD should
705 # be added above these spares. When merging a new VOP to a stable branch,
706 # the new VOP should replace one of the spares.
